Tending Three Magpies end of life, death and grief support
Tending Three Magpies offers compassionate, person-centred support at the end of life, in death and with grief.
Practical, emotional and spiritual support.
Whether you just want to do some early thinking about and planning for the end of your life so your wishes are known, or you have been given a terminal diagnosis and want a skilled companion on the journey with you, all levels of support are offered.
I work face to face or online to suit your needs.
I work with people who are grieving and who need some extra support and understanding.
I create rituals that help us to reflect on life, death and our place in the universe, and to honour the people we love who have died.
I offer safe, affirming support to people in LGBTQIA+ communities.
I offer adapted, accessible support to learning disabled people – we all grieve and everyone deserves to be supported in their grief in a way that works for them.
